Curved surface and bending forming of curtain wall aluminum veneer

curtainAluminum veneerAs a common building decoration material, its curved surface and bending forming technology have a significant impact on the product's styling effect, aesthetics, and practicality. Below is a detailed introduction to the curved surface and bending forming technology of curtain wall aluminum veneer.
1、 Surface Forming Technology
In terms of the curved surface forming technology of curtain wall aluminum veneer, it mainly involves the following aspects:
1. Material selection: By selecting curtain wall aluminum veneer materials with good plasticity, such as aluminum alloys, bending and stretching of the materials can be achieved to form the desired curved shape.
2. Process flow: Through specific processes such as cutting, heating, bending, etc., the curtain wall aluminum veneer material is processed into the desired curved shape.
3. Quality control: Through strict quality control measures, such as detecting surface shape, dimensional accuracy, and other indicators, ensure that the resulting surface forming effect meets the requirements.
2、 Bending and Forming Technology
In terms of bending and forming technology for curtain wall aluminum veneer, it mainly involves the following aspects:
1. Material selection: By selecting curtain wall aluminum veneer materials with good plasticity, such as aluminum alloys, the material can be bent and folded to form the desired bending shape.
2. Process flow: Through specific process flows such as cutting, heating, folding, etc., the curtain wall aluminum veneer material is processed into the desired bending shape.
3. Quality control: Through strict quality control measures such as testing bending shape, dimensional accuracy and other indicators, ensure that the bending forming effect obtained meets the requirements.
3、 Conclusion and Suggestions
When selecting and using curtain wall aluminum panels, attention should be paid to the consideration of curved surfaces and bending forming techniques to meet the requirements of overall building design, aesthetics, and practicality. It is also necessary to pay attention to the selection and control of material quality, process level, and other aspects to ensure the quality and effect of the curtain wall aluminum veneer.
